Ingredients for Crispy Pickle Cheese Bites

Here’s what you’ll need to make this delicious dish:

  • Pickles: Use whole dill pickles; their crunchiness adds texture and flavor.
  • Cheddar Cheese: Sharp cheddar works best for its rich flavor that complements the pickles.
  • Breadcrumbs: Opt for seasoned breadcrumbs to enhance the overall taste profile.
  • Eggs: Eggs act as a binding agent to help the breadcrumbs stick to the cheese and pickles.
  • Flour: All-purpose flour helps create a base layer before dipping into eggs and breadcrumbs.

How to Make Crispy Pickle Cheese Bites

Follow these simple steps to prepare this delicious dish:

Step 1: Preheat Your Oven

Start by preheating your oven to 400°F (200°C). This step is crucial because no one likes soggy bites! Grab a baking sheet and line it with parchment paper for easier cleanup later.

Step 2: Prepare Your Ingredients

Set up a breading station by placing three shallow bowls in front of you. Fill one with flour, crack eggs into another bowl (whisk them), and fill the last bowl with seasoned breadcrumbs.

Step 3: Slice Those Pickles

Take your whole dill pickles and slice them into thick rounds. You want them to be sturdy enough to hold up against all that cheesy goodness.

Step 4: Stuff With Cheese

Cut your cheddar cheese into small rectangles that can fit inside the pickle slices. Carefully sandwich each piece of cheese between two pickle slices.

Step 5: Bread Your Bites

Now comes the fun part! Dip each pickle-cheese sandwich first into flour, then coat it in egg, and finally roll it in breadcrumbs until fully covered—make sure they are well coated.

Step 6: Bake Them Up

Place your breaded bites onto the prepared baking sheet and pop them into the oven for about 15-20 minutes or until they turn golden brown and crispy.

Transfer to plates and serve warm with your favorite dipping sauce—trust me; ranch dressing pairs perfectly!

Storing & Reheating

Store any leftover Crispy Pickle Cheese Bites in an airtight container in the fridge for up to three days. To reheat, pop them in the oven at 350°F for about 10 minutes until they regain their crunchiness—no one likes soggy bites!

Crispy Pickle Cheese Bites

  • Author: Anna Lopez
  • Prep Time: 15 minutes
  • Cook Time: 20 minutes
  • Total Time: 35 minutes
  • Yield: About 4 servings (12 bites) 1x
  • Category: Snack/Appetizer
  • Method: Baking
  • Cuisine: American

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 cup seasoned breadcrumbs
  • 12 whole dill pickles
  • 8 oz sharp cheddar cheese

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. Set up a breading station with three shallow bowls: one for flour, one for whisked eggs, and one for breadcrumbs.
  3. Slice the dill pickles into thick rounds and cut the cheddar cheese into small rectangles that fit between two pickle slices.
  4. Assemble each pickle-cheese sandwich by placing a piece of cheese between two pickle slices.
  5. Dip each sandwich into flour, then egg, and finally coat in breadcrumbs until fully covered.
  6. Place the breaded bites on the prepared baking sheet and bake for 15-20 minutes until golden brown and crispy.
